Transaction 5b398673daa0ffe4188d5a9ee6bc5f6ad88f19f113c92be75c5bfda01e97dd9c
1 Input
1 Outputs
- 5b398673daa0ffe4188d5a9ee6bc5f6ad88f19f113c92be75c5bfda01e97dd9c:0
value 3290834
address 16xxwJvvGB7kTNYjeP1Gij3iuoS33G9N31